How To Fix HRPSGB_HER111 - More than one record of infotype &1 for object &2 &3 at &4


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: HRPSGB_HER - HR PS GB Higher Education Messages (USS, HESA etc)

  • Message number: 111

  • Message text: More than one record of infotype &1 for object &2 &3 at &4

  • Show details Hide details
  • What causes this issue?

    Only one record of infotype &V1& should exist for an object of type
    &V2& at a given date.
    There are more than one record valid for object &V2& &V3& at &V4&.

    System Response

    The data cannot be processed.

    How to fix this error?

    Check the object and correct the data there.

    Procedure for System Administrators

    The time constraint may be customised incorrectly.
    The time constraint of this infotype/subtype for this object should be
    1 or 2, not 3.

  • What is the cause and solution for SAP error message HRPSGB_HER111 - More than one record of infotype &1 for object &2 &3 at &4 ?

    The SAP error message HRPSGB_HER111 indicates that there is more than one record for a specific infotype for a given object in the SAP Human Resources module. This typically occurs when the system expects only one record for a particular infotype (like personal data, employment status, etc.) for a specific employee or object, but finds multiple entries instead.

    Cause:

    1. Data Entry Errors: Multiple records may have been inadvertently created due to incorrect data entry or processing.
    2. System Configuration: The infotype may not be configured correctly, allowing for multiple entries when only one is expected.
    3. Data Migration Issues: If data was migrated from another system, it may have resulted in duplicate records.
    4. Concurrent Processing: If multiple users are processing the same employee record simultaneously, it may lead to the creation of duplicate entries.

    Solution:

    1. Check Existing Records: Use transaction codes like PA20 (Display HR Master Data) or PA30 (Maintain HR Master Data) to check the existing records for the specified infotype and object.
    2. Delete or Correct Duplicates: Identify the duplicate records and delete or correct them as necessary. Ensure that only one valid record exists for the infotype in question.
    3. Review Configuration: Check the configuration of the infotype to ensure it is set up correctly to prevent multiple entries. This may involve consulting with your SAP HR configuration team.
    4. Data Cleanup: If the issue is due to data migration, consider running a data cleanup process to remove duplicates.
    5. User Training: Ensure that users are trained on how to properly enter and maintain HR data to avoid future duplicates.

    Related Information:

    • Infotypes: Infotypes are data structures in SAP HR that store specific types of information about employees (e.g., personal data, payroll data).
    • Object: The object in the error message typically refers to the employee or personnel number associated with the infotype.
    • Transaction Codes: Familiarize yourself with relevant transaction codes for HR data maintenance, such as PA20, PA30, and PA40 (for actions).
    • SAP Notes: Check SAP Notes for any known issues or patches related to this error message, as there may be specific fixes or recommendations provided by SAP.
